Что означает опция-vvv в запросе cURL
согласно документации cURL http://curl.haxx.se/docs/manpage.html
- v, -- verbose
делает выборку более многословной / разговорчивой.
но я наткнулся
curl -vvv -u name@foo.com:password http://www.example.com
в чем разница между -v
и -vvv
?
2 ответов
tl; dr: нет никакой разницы между -v
и -vvv
.
указание-v несколько раз обычно означает увеличение многословия соответственно.
это правда, электронной.G для программного обеспечения, как memcached:
-v verbose (print errors/warnings while in event loop)
-vv very verbose (also print client commands/reponses)
-vvv extremely verbose (also print internal state transitions)
(за кулисами парсер опций накапливает уровень многословия).
но с помощью инструмента командной строки curl это не так. Как видите от tool_getparam.c, передает -v
просто переключатели так называемый тип трассировки в TRACE_PLAIN
. Проходя -vv
или -vvv
делает то же самое.
указание-v несколько раз обычно означает увеличение многословия соответственно. Поэтому в этом случае вы ожидаете очень подробный вывод (- v указан три раза).